ASB Bank Teams With Blind Foundation To Provide First Phone-Based Financial News For Members

A demonstration and launch of the first service that reconnects blind and visually impaired New Zealanders with financial and investment news takes place this Friday, October 22nd in Auckland.

The Royal New Zealand Foundation of the Blind (RNZFB) is launching the service, called ASB BankTalk, at a briefing of volunteers prior to Blind Week. Auckland blind and visually impaired RNZFB members who will benefit from this service will also attend the demonstration. These members are available for media interviews if requested.

ASB BankTalk makes the latest market information, news and financial reports available on the RNZFB Telephone Information Service (TIS), a popular service for the blind community which helps them stay informed, enhancing their independence.
